Introduction to Cloud Computing and Big Data: A Synergistic Relationship87


The digital age has ushered in an era of unprecedented data generation. From social media interactions to scientific simulations, the sheer volume, velocity, and variety of data are overwhelming traditional data storage and processing methods. This is where cloud computing and big data analytics come into play, forming a powerful synergistic relationship that is transforming industries and reshaping how we interact with information. Understanding this relationship is crucial for anyone navigating the modern technological landscape.

Cloud Computing: The Foundation

Cloud computing, at its core, is the on-demand availability of computer system resources—including servers, storage, databases, networking, software, analytics, and intelligence—over the Internet (“the cloud”). Instead of owning and maintaining physical infrastructure, organizations and individuals can access these resources as needed, paying only for what they consume. This pay-as-you-go model offers significant cost savings and scalability benefits. Several deployment models exist, including:
Public Cloud: Resources are shared among multiple users, offering the highest scalability and cost-effectiveness. Examples include Amazon Web Services (AWS), Microsoft Azure, and Google Cloud Platform (GCP).
Private Cloud: Resources are dedicated to a single organization, offering greater control and security but at a higher cost.
Hybrid Cloud: A combination of public and private clouds, allowing organizations to leverage the benefits of both models.

The benefits of cloud computing extend beyond cost savings and scalability. It enables faster deployment of applications, improved agility, increased efficiency, and enhanced collaboration. The flexibility and accessibility offered by the cloud are particularly relevant in the context of big data.

Big Data: The Challenge and the Opportunity

Big data refers to extremely large and complex datasets that traditional data processing tools struggle to handle. The defining characteristics of big data are often summarized using the "five Vs":
Volume: The sheer size of the data.
Velocity: The speed at which data is generated and processed.
Variety: The different types of data (structured, semi-structured, and unstructured).
Veracity: The trustworthiness and accuracy of the data.
Value: The potential insights that can be extracted from the data.

Analyzing big data can unlock valuable insights, leading to improved decision-making, better products and services, and new business opportunities. However, processing and analyzing such vast amounts of data requires powerful computational resources and sophisticated algorithms. This is where cloud computing plays a vital role.

The Synergy: Cloud Computing Enables Big Data Analytics

The combination of cloud computing and big data analytics creates a powerful synergy. Cloud computing provides the infrastructure and tools necessary to store, process, and analyze massive datasets. Cloud-based platforms offer scalable storage solutions, such as object storage (e.g., Amazon S3), and powerful computing resources, such as virtual machines and serverless functions, allowing for parallel processing of big data. Furthermore, cloud providers offer managed services for big data analytics, such as:
Data Warehousing: Services like Amazon Redshift and Google BigQuery offer scalable and cost-effective solutions for storing and querying large datasets.
Data Lakes: Services like Amazon S3 and Azure Data Lake Storage provide a repository for storing raw data in its native format.
Big Data Processing Frameworks: Cloud platforms support popular frameworks like Hadoop, Spark, and Flink, enabling distributed processing of big data.
Machine Learning and AI Services: Cloud providers offer pre-trained models and tools for building custom machine learning models to extract insights from big data.

These services significantly reduce the complexity and cost associated with building and maintaining a big data infrastructure, making big data analytics accessible to a wider range of organizations and individuals.

Applications and Future Trends

The combined power of cloud computing and big data is transforming various industries, including:
Healthcare: Analyzing patient data to improve diagnoses and treatment.
Finance: Detecting fraud, managing risk, and personalizing financial services.
Retail: Understanding customer behavior and improving marketing strategies.
Manufacturing: Optimizing production processes and predicting equipment failures.
Transportation: Improving traffic flow and optimizing logistics.

Future trends indicate a continued growth in the use of cloud computing and big data analytics. The rise of edge computing, serverless computing, and advanced analytics techniques like deep learning will further enhance the capabilities of these technologies. The increasing availability of affordable and accessible cloud-based tools will also democratize access to big data analytics, empowering individuals and smaller organizations to leverage the power of data.

In conclusion, cloud computing and big data are inextricably linked. Cloud computing provides the essential infrastructure and tools to effectively manage and analyze the massive datasets that define the big data landscape. This symbiotic relationship is driving innovation and transformation across numerous sectors, shaping the future of technology and business.

2025-05-11


Previous:Beginner‘s Guide to Calculator Programming for Kids

Next:The Ultimate Guide to Applying a Screen Protector: A Triangular Approach